Output 7384e7516415f14dd066ff0b3c7045423df42b9e1b11450c14c9ff5e3e180d0a: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af42ac787f6d1a5b004a203e3e6ee931817ae66 OP_EQUAL
address
3EMjg3XWosXRWrxr9FMasmzAALBs2GQorf
transaction
7384e7516415f14dd066ff0b3c7045423df42b9e1b11450c14c9ff5e3e180d0a
spent
true